I have a indexer with index=a index=b, and a searchead connected to it ( default no changes yet)

When running a search on the searchhead i dont get any events UNLESS i give the index=a with it. I use a user ( as on the indexer) within the role of the "default" indexes

So what do I have to config to get the same defaults? ( meaning I get the summary listing and dont have to enter the index=a index=b etc....)

For me, the search head wouldn't recognize my custom "Security" index. However if i specified index=security it would find everything. I found that creating another Security Index on the search head itself, splunk wises up and includes it in the search without specifying.

You need to configure indexes "a" and "b" as default indexes for the role that the user belongs to. For most users, only the "main" index is searched unless otherwise specified.
